Transaction 21e998cd186536d82ec70a55dd390b0fdf6b933d8c3e7d2a1cdf04c7594c4e4f

3 Input
2 Outputs
  • 21e998cd186536d82ec70a55dd390b0fdf6b933d8c3e7d2a1cdf04c7594c4e4f:0
  • value  11462600
    address  182n27SBEYoJ7BhuiQMc1JZauTaS6386x9
  • 21e998cd186536d82ec70a55dd390b0fdf6b933d8c3e7d2a1cdf04c7594c4e4f:1
  • value  16300643
    address  1JY75RXAHpd8niuvJpFUraSwBsYrfcWLDi